CD&R Co-President Dave Novak hosts Professor Nien-hê Hsieh, the Joseph L. Rice, III Faculty Fellow at Harvard Business School, for a discussion about the cultural shifts around business and purpose.

As Founder, Chairman, Chief Executive Officer, and Partner over his three-decade career at CD&R, Joseph L. Rice, III shaped an institution grounded in a set of core values with integrity at the center. Joe spent the major portion of his business career in private equity and is recognized for his emphasis on ethical decision-making.
The Joseph L. Rice, III Faculty Fellowship is supported by a fund CD&R established in 2012 (The Fellowship Fund) to honor Joe’s contributions to the Firm and the private equity industry. The Fellowship Fund supports academic activity focused on the study of values, integrity, and leadership in business.
Professor Hsieh is the third HBS professor to be a Joseph L. Rice, III Faculty Fellow. In addition he is the Kim B. Clark Professor of Business Administration at HBS and Director of the Edmond J. Safra Center for Ethics at Harvard University. His research concerns ethical issues in business and the responsibilities of global business leaders.
